Hackers can have various motives, many of which are similar to the motives for committing traditional crimes:
Status/validation: Hackers seeking to make a name for themselves
Monetary gain: Hackers wanting to generate revenue for themselves or deny revenue to a target
Ideology: Hackers using malicious software to carry out activist attacks to promote a particular agenda; may include hacktivists, nationalists, or nation-state actors
